Make Your Website Super Fast

Your website needs to load really fast, or people will leave before they see it. Google says if your website takes more than 2.5 seconds to load, people start to click away. That’s faster than you can count to three! If your site takes a minute or longer, that’s a huge problem. A slow website is like making patients wait too long in your office—they won’t stick around!

To test your website’s speed, don’t use your own phone or computer because they might have a saved version that loads faster. Use a friend’s phone or a new web browser (like Safari or Chrome) that you haven’t used before. Type in your website’s name, press go, and count the seconds. If it’s more than 2.5 seconds, you need to speed it up.

How to Make Your Website Faster

  • Use Small Pictures: Big pictures can make your site slow. Use smaller ones that still look good.
  • Ask an Expert: Get a website helper to fix slow parts of your site.
  • Check Your Host: Your website lives on a computer called a “host.” Make sure it’s fast.

Add More Pages with Lots of Words

Dentist website content strategy

Some dental websites have just one page that lists all the services, like cleanings, implants, or veneers. That’s not enough! Google likes websites with lots of pages and lots of words. You need a separate page for each service you offer, like one for dental implants, one for Invisalign, and one for teeth whitening.

Each page should have about 800 words or more. That’s like writing a long story about each service! The words should be special and not copied from other websites. You can write them yourself or use a tool like ChatGPT to help you start. Just add your own ideas, like the exact process you use to make veneers for your patients.

Make Sure Your Listings Are Right

Your dental office is listed in places like Google My Business, Yelp, or Facebook. These are like online phone books where people find your office. You need to make sure all these listings have the same information: your office’s name, address, and phone number. If one says “Suite 101” and another says “#101,” Google gets confused, and your website might not show up.

Check your listings on Google, Yelp, Bing, and YellowPages.com. If anything is different, fix it so everything matches. Sometimes, an old dentist’s name or an old office name is still listed. Make sure it’s all updated to your current information.

Tips for Fixing Listings

  • Match Everything: Use the exact same name, address, and phone number everywhere.
  • Remove Old Names: If you bought your office from another dentist, make sure their name is gone.
  • Get Help: Fixing listings can take time, so you might want a helper to do it.

Get Tons of Great Reviews

Reviews are super important! They’re the best way to make your office show up higher on Google Maps. When people search “dentist near me,” Google shows a map with three dentists at the top. Those dentists usually have lots of reviews—sometimes new ones every week! You want reviews that are 4.5 stars or higher. Don’t get any below 4-star reviews—that’s like telling people to stay away!

Ask your patients to write reviews after their visits. Your front desk team can help by asking happy patients to share their thoughts. You can also use special computer programs that send texts or emails to ask for reviews. Keep getting reviews all the time, not just once in a while as Google loves consistency.

How to Get More Reviews

  • Ask Every Patient: Have your team ask happy patients to write a quick review.
  • Use a Program: Software can send reminders to patients to leave a review.
  • Make It Simple: Give patients a link to your Google review page so they can do it easily.
